Remand by an Appellate Court
U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of New York
U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of New York
PRE-2024 COMMITTEE NOTE
The Committee recommends that the word “mandate” be added to Local Civil Rule
58.1 in order to clarify that the mandate of the Court of Appeals, when filed in the
Clerk’s Office of the District Court as provided in Local Civil Rule 58.1, automatically
becomes the judgment of the District Court. The mandate, which consists of “a certified
copy of the judgment, a copy of the court’s opinion, if any, and any direction about
costs,” Fed. R. App. P. 41(a), is the normal means by which the judgment of the Court of
Appeals is transmitted to the District Court.
2024 COMMITTEE NOTE
The Committee deletes unnecessary and redundant language in Local Civil Rule 58.1.
